Today I received an unexpected and truly heartwarming gift!
As it turns out, my music has reached the distant shores of New Zealand!
My piece “Trisagion” for treble choir a cappella and solo violin was performed by the wonderful Kristin School Girls’ EUPHONY Choir under the direction of conductor David Squire.
The performance took place as part of the prestigious Singapore International Choral Festival 2025, where the choir was awarded a Gold medal and won first place! My sincere congratulations!
According to Mr. Squire, they wished to express their support for the Ukrainian people, who are suffering under russian aggression.
I am deeply grateful to everyone involved in this beautiful and heartfelt interpretation. What touched me most was that the girls sang the piece in Ukrainian entirely from memory - with absolutely stunning pronunciation and no accent at all!
